Viroqua man passes out in car with one-year-old, faces charges

ONALASKA (AP) -- A 20-year-old Viroqua man is charged with reckless endangerment after he was found passed out with a one-year-old child in a car.

Police say Cody Onshus had been smoking the prescription painkiller oxycodone.

Another motorist noticed the driver and a front-seat passenger apparently asleep in the car at a stop sign in Onalaska Friday, August 10th. The woman reached in to turn off the ignition and picked up the child.

Onshus wasn't breathing, and had reportedly turned blue. He and the passenger were taken to a hospital.

Prosecutors charged Onshus in La Crosse County with second-degree reckless endangerment and first-offense operating while intoxicated with a minor in the vehice. He was released on a signature bond.

Police say the child was turned over to Child Protective Services.
